What's a KODI you ask?

KODI is a term that describes an open source streaming software platform that is becoming not only highly popular, but also controversial.

Basically KODI is a platform that can stream all of your digital Audio and Video programs in a single place. However, its reputation is becoming more and more utilized for illegal activity such as pirating content as it allows you to gain access to pay TV as well as even First Run movies and Music not yet for sale outside the theaters or other media outlets.

Simply, Kodi is really only a free, open source software that can be utilized as a centralized media centre, which allows you store all of your digital content in a single location, as it also allows you to access it any capable device. There is yet another bonus being: the cost. The Kodi software itself is completely free to download and use, perfect for those tired of forking out large monthly fees for subscription based services only sold in packages and with programs they don’t make full use of... but have to pay for anyway.

Is Kodi Legal?

Although Kodi’s name is regularly reported in media releases on illegally-streamed content, the actual Kodi software itself is not illegal to use. However, the Kodi software can be programed in such a way as to perform illegal activities, such as streaming live broadcasts, copyright protected sports, or pirate copies of first run Hollywood films pay TV series, but without the paying part.

Kodi is a unique and special media player, with versatility and open source construct which have made on of the more popular platforms. One reason for this is that it actually supports almost all audio and video file formats... no more obsolete content and all accessible in a single location.

So what is illegal?

Well Kodi is not, so owning it is not... it is really as easy as buying a "Legal" Amazon Fire Stick (as example), looking on YouTube for instructions on how to download the "Legal" Kodi software and then set it up to allow certain Plugins to run.

The UK Government are cracking down on specific Kodi enebled boxes, as well as Amazon and eBay, which have blocked sales of ‘so-called Kodi boxes’ and similar devices,. But here is the kicker, Amazon still sells a Fire Stick that can be loaded with Kodi for free. The Stick cost only $40.00 USD and the Kodi can be downloaded, installed and utilized for free. In fact Amazon sells many books on how to do it...

And Apple has blocked a "Native Kodi" app from it's App Store due to concerns over its use of third-party plug ins so if you want to access Kodi on your iPhone or iPad you will need need to jailbreak your device first.

So as Kodi itself does nothing wrong, it still remains remains very controversial, with growing popularity, it is highly likely the controversy will continue.
